Microsoft Office 2016

Project Level I – Foundation 

Date: 9/9/2018

Time: 4:00-7:00

Program Delivery Language : English/Arabic

The number of days : 2 days

Duration: 8 Hours

You need to gather information about the various tasks involved, resources required to accomplish the tasks, and the overall cost in order to plan a project. Microsoft Project 2016 acts as a tool that assists you in managing your projects. In this course, you will create and modify a project plan. Once the plan is created, you will set a baseline, track project actuals and report against the plan using Microsoft Project.

Target Audience:
This course is designed for a person who has an understanding of project management concepts, who is responsible for creating and modifying project plans, and who needs a tool to manage these project plans.

Prerequisites

  • An understanding of project management concepts
  • Knowledge of a Windows operating system

Delegates will learn how to

  • Identify the components of the Microsoft Project environment
  • Use views to work with a project plan
  • Create a new project plan
  • Create the project schedule
  • Manage resources in a project plan
  • Finalize a project plan
  • Track progress
  • View and report project plan information

Outline

Module 1 – Getting Started with Microsoft Project

  • Topic A – Introduction to Microsoft Project 2016
  • Topic B – Exploring the Microsoft Project 2016 Environment
  • Topic C – Displaying an Existing Project Plan in Different Views

Module 2 – Creating a Project Plan

  • Topic A – Creating a New Microsoft Project Plan
  • Topic B – Setting Project Working Time
  • Topic C – Project Information
  • Topic D – Creating Summary Stages or Phases
  • Topic E – Editing the Task List
  • Topic F – Defining the Activity List
  • Topic G – Creating and Applying Task Calendars
  • Topic H – Creating the Work Breakdown Structure

Module 3 – Creating the Project Schedule

  • Topic A – Task Durations
  • Topic B – Defining Milestones
  • Topic C – Manual Scheduling and Finish to Start Relationships
  • Topic D – Automatic Scheduling
  • Topic E – Task Relationships
  • Topic F – Adding Stages to the Timeline
  • Topic G – Identifying the Critical Path
  • Topic H – Working with Constraints and Deadlines
  • Topic I – Recurring Activities
  • Topic J – Adding Notes to a Task
  • Topic K – Referencing Other Files in Tasks

Module 4 – Managing Resources in a Project Plan

  • Topic A – Resource Types
  • Topic B – Working with Resource Calendars and Availability
  • Topic C – Adding Resource Costs
  • Topic D – Assigning Resources to Tasks
  • Topic E – Effort-Driven Scheduling
  • Topic F – Resolving Resource Overallocation
  • Topic G – Splitting Activities

Module 5 – Introduction to Project Tracking

  • Topic A – Setting a Project Baseline
  • Topic B – Entering Actuals
  • Topic C – Viewing Progress in a Project Plan

Module 6 – Viewing and Reporting Project Detail

  • Topic A – Filter, Group and Highlight Project Information
  • Topic B – Printing Views
  • Topic C – Using Standard Reports in Microsoft Project
